Hasan’s ‘Sand City’ to premiere at Karlovy Vary Film Fest


Published : 04 Jun 2025 08:26 PM

Bangladeshi director Mahde Hasan’s debut feature film Sand City has been acquired by Bangkok-based sales company Diversion for worldwide sales, excluding Bangladesh and Switzerland. The film is set to have its world premiere in the Proxima Competition at the 2025 Karlovy Vary International Film Festival in the Czech Republic.

Sand City, produced by Rubaiyat Hossain and Aadnan Imtiaz Ahmed under the banner of Khona Talkies, in association with Cinema Cocoon, has already gained international attention. The film previously won the CNC Development Award at the Locarno Open Doors program and was featured at La Fabrique Cinéma, Produire au Sud, and Film Bazaar. It also received support from Visions Sud Est.

The film tells the story of two characters connected by sand. Emma, played by Victoria Chakma, discovers a severed finger while collecting cat litter, leading to a grim obsession. At the same time, Hasan, portrayed by Mostafa Monwar, steals sand from a washing plant to make glass at home. His actions turn into a dangerous fantasy as he dreams of building a glass empire.

Mostafa Monwar, known for his performances in Live from Dhaka and Made in Bangladesh, adds strength to the film’s cast. French cinematographer Mathieu Giombini, head of cinematography at La Fémis, handled the visuals, giving the project a distinct European arthouse style.

The rights deal for the film was negotiated between Mai Meksawan of Diversion and producer Aadnan Imtiaz Ahmed. This international acquisition marks another important achievement for Bangladeshi cinema, which continues to gain momentum on the global stage.
